Abstract

A new improved complex-valued iterative adaptive approach is proposed to effectively resolve Doppler ambiguity in multiple pulse repetition frequency (PRF) radar. Exact termination criterion for the proposed method is adopted based on the sparsity of Doppler spectrum. Numerical studies demonstrated the effectiveness of the proposed method.
